It used to be so easy; you threw on some sweats and ran to class. But now you’re all grown up, and looking professional and — well — grown up, takes a bit more effort. And money. And heaven help those who actually love clothes, shoes, accessories and fashion in general. This week’s roundtable is in response to a guy who chafes at the idea of spending money on clothes when he could put his cash toward more selfless and eternal things. Does he have a point? Is there a style code (and obligation to adhere to it) for those in the working world? Is it wrong to dress for success? What about those who just want the latest label? Our panel weighs in.
